In general, the online site of a newspaper doubtless does a lot of ad tracking. To the degree that readership is mostly local (as it is for most newspapers with relatively few exceptions), geofencing seems like a pretty rational response to potential compliance headaches. More trouble than it's worth is a wholly rational business justification for a case where a geo is currently unimportant and there's no business plan to expand there in the future.
